Jonathan Palmer was born around 1804 in Vermont. He married Laura Barrett, and they had at least four children: Hubbard, born around 1836; Laura, born around April 1839; John, born on September 8, 1840; and Julius, born around 1845. His wife died in the 1840s. He worked as a farmer in Fayston, Vermont, and by 1860, he owned $2,400 of real estate and $513 of personal property by 1860. He married Matilda Dyke on July 11, 1858. He died of kidney disease in Vermont in December 1869.
